TOBG Advancing digital trade reforms in Cote d'Ivoire
This project will support the Government of Côte d'Ivoire in promoting the use of technology to accelerate structural transformation and development, including through economic diversification, job creation and increased trade. Since 2021, the Government, under the leadership of the Ministry of Trade and Industry, has taken steps to implement the recommendations included in the UNCTAD eTrade Readiness Assessment, starting with the creation of a dedicated E-commerce Directorate within the Ministry. In 2023, Côte d’Ivoire requested further support from UNCTAD to develop a national strategy for the development of digital trade and e-commerce. Work to develop the strategy commenced at the end of 2023 and the strategy and its related implementation plan and governance and institutional framework were adopted by the Council of Ministers in July 2025. This project is a follow up to those intiatives.
